    Upper CASE software is used for the analysis phase. It also aides in the creation of system diagrams and stores system component information. Lower CASE software is used for the design phase and creates diagrams and subsequently creates code for database structure and system functionality.     Overview of China Tilapia Industry General introduction Tilapia (Oreochromis) is a warm water and fresh water fish species. The ideal living temperature of tilapia is 25℃-32℃, best at 28℃-32℃. The growth will slow down at 20℃, and the fish stops eating at 16℃, begins to die around 14-13℃. The original distribution of tilapia is Africa.
